    One Butte job, start to finish

    1. 01

      Invitation lands

      Bid invite logged with the due date, scope, and required trades on one record.

    2. 02

      Subs solicited

      Scope requests sent to your sub list with automatic follow-up until coverage is confirmed.

    3. 03

      Bid submits

      Assembled pricing, exclusions, and terms delivered before the deadline.

    4. 04

      Project runs

      Submittals, RFIs, milestones, and change orders tracked against the job.

    5. 05

      Billing keeps pace

      Progress invoices, retention, and collections tracked to the day.
